Cotton, a critical raw material for the textile industry, relies heavily on maritime transportation to connect major producers (e.g., India, China, the U.S., and Brazil) with manufacturing hubs across Asia, Europe, and Africa. Calculating the best shipping rates for cotton involves addressing its bulk, compressibility, and sensitivity to moisture and pests, while balancing cost efficiency with cargo quality, regulatory compliance, and timely delivery. The "best rate" here refers to a solution that minimizes per-ton costs while ensuring cotton remains unspoiled, meets fiber quality standards, and adheres to international phytosanitary regulations.

1. Key Factors Influencing Maritime Cotton Shipping Rates

Cotton shipping rates are shaped by a combination of commodity-specific, logistical, and market factors, each with distinct impacts on total costs:

Factor CategorySpecific ContentImpact Level
Vessel Type & CapacityBulk carriers with covered holds (to protect against rain) and container ships for smaller batches. Specialized "cotton carriers" with ventilation systems reduce moisture damage risks but cost 5%-10% more than standard bulk vessels.High (Accounts for 30%-40% of total cost)
Cotton CharacteristicsForm (raw cotton bales vs. lint, affecting stowage density); moisture content (exceeding 8% incurs "wet cargo surcharges"); and contamination (presence of dirt or seeds increases cleaning costs at destination ports).Medium (Can add 5%-15% to base rates)
Route & DistanceMajor trade routes (e.g., U.S. Gulf to Bangladesh: ~12,000 nautical miles; India to Vietnam: ~2,500 nautical miles); port charges (including bale handling fees), canal tolls (e.g., Suez Canal for Asia-Europe routes), and stevedoring fees for loading/unloading.High (Longer distances drive up fuel and transit costs)
Market DynamicsVessel availability (peak demand during pre-textile production seasons); fuel price fluctuations (bunker costs); and global cotton prices (affecting shipment volumes in manufacturing hubs).High (May cause short-term rate swings of 20%-30%)
Contract TermsVoyage charter (most common for large shipments) vs. time charter; laytime clauses (free loading/unloading days, typically 5-7 days for baled cotton); demurrage fees (average $15,000-$25,000/day for Panamax vessels due to slow bale handling).Medium (Controls cost overruns from delays)

2. Basic Calculation Formula for Cotton Shipping Rates

Cotton shipping rates are calculated per metric ton, with voyage charters dominating long-haul trade. The core formula is:

Total Shipping Rate = Base Freight + Surcharges + Quality Protection Costs

  • Base Freight: Determined by vessel type, route, and cargo volume. For example, 2024 Panamax rates for raw cotton bales from the U.S. to Bangladesh range from $30-$40/ton, while Handymax rates from India to Vietnam may be $25-$35/ton (due to shorter distances).

  • Surcharges include bunker adjustment factor (BAF, 10%-20% of base freight), port dues, and "fumigation surcharges" (mandatory for pest control in most importing countries).

  • Quality Protection Costs cover moisture-proof packaging (~$1-$2/ton), hold cleaning fees, and phytosanitary certification (required for cross-border trade).

3. Strategies to Optimize Cotton Shipping Rates

To secure the best rates, consider these targeted approaches:

  • Maximize Stowage Density: Compress cotton bales to reduce volume by 10%-15%, allowing a Panamax vessel to carry more cargo and lowering per-ton costs by 5%-10%.

  • Ship During Off-Peaks: Avoid pre-manufacturing seasons (Q1-Q2 for Asian textile mills). Rates often drop by 10%-15% in post-harvest months (Q4 for U.S. cotton).

  • Control Moisture Levels: Pre-shipment drying to moisture <8% eliminates "wet cargo surcharges," saving 5%-8% of total costs.

  • Negotiate Extended Laytime: Secure 7-10 days of free loading at busy ports (e.g., Houston, U.S.) to account for slow bale handling, avoiding demurrage fees of $20,000-$30,000 per voyage.

4. Practical Example

Calculating rates for 40,000 tons of raw cotton bales from the U.S. Gulf to Bangladesh via a Panamax vessel:

  • Base freight: $35/ton × 40,000 tons = $1,400,000

  • Surcharges: BAF ($5/ton = $200,000) + port fees ($2/ton = $80,000) = $280,000

  • Quality Protection Costs: Moisture-proof packaging ($1.5/ton = $60,000) + phytosanitary certification ($0.5/ton = $20,000) = $80,000

  • Total rate: $1,400,000 + $280,000 + $80,000 = $1,760,000, with a per-ton cost of $44.
